3. Institutional Tuition Liability and Refund Policy

Tuition liability at the University of Brookstone is dynamic and pro-rated based on institutional resource consumption, infrastructure allocation, and enrollment designation. Upon enrollment, a student’s refund eligibility is calculated on a case-by-case basis based on the following three criteria:

  • Enrollment and Funding Designation: Refund structures vary significantly depending on whether a student is classified as a Regular Student (self-funded/direct-bill) or is a recipient of Financial Aid. Students utilizing institutional or external financial assistance are subject to specific statutory return-of-funds regulations, which may alter the final refundable balance.
  • Digital Environment Activation: Administrative and technical infrastructure costs are officially incurred upon the digital activation of a student's secure portal area.
  • Academic Resource Utilization: The percentage of tuition refunded decreases proportionately based on the volume of academic materials, core lectures, institutional library databases, and initial course modules accessed or downloaded by the student.

Mandatory Administrative Consultation

Due to the precise mathematical variables involved in assessing digital footprint data and funding regulations, tuition adjustments and refunds cannot be processed automatically or via a fixed schedule.

To initiate a formal withdrawal and receive a calculated assessment of tuition liability, students must be guided through the official process by their assigned Academic Counselor. The counselor will conduct an institutional audit of the student's resource ledger and account status to determine the final eligible refund percentage.
